Casinos Bet On High-Tech Slots To Improve Returns

from the solitary-gambling dept

It seems that the modern gambler is a bit confused by table games, or prefers not to socialize while having their money sucked away. They're sticking to the slot machines. In order to keep the player, and their rapidly thinning wallet, glued to those slot machines, the companies that design the machines are are getting more sophisticated. It used to be that casinos carefully planned the design of the actual building to keep people gambling - but now, even the slot machines are designed to keep you dumping in money. New improvements include celebrity slot machines that heckle you if you're slow in spinning and even (at least in one case) smells.
